Lake Patrol Serves Time “The Lake Patrol” helped the seniors to raise the most money for the statue of Liberty fund. They wanted their complete extra hour for lunch, so they took it at the lake playing frisbee. When they stroll- ed into class fifteen minutes late, Mr. Blue said they could have thirty minutes more (detention). Members of the “Lake Patrol” are: Kelli Essary, Julie Koutahi, Gail Sams, Ruth Kingham, Diane Cunn- ingham, Wayne Folks, Dawn Poe, Huey Brown, Sean Bell and John Bernal. PaM wt tfyte44 ut4 As I walk in the halls, they are almost empty. People occupying the rooms are silent as the teachers take roll. Glancing out the window, I see the beautiful fall colors; red, orange, brown, auburn, and rust. Colorful leaves are blowing across the dying grass. The wind is gently blowing the dying leaves from the trees. The trees are rapidly becoming bare. Trees, flowers, grass; almost everything is dying. Soon snow will cover the ground. The colors will all be gone and everything will be white. Turning away from the window, and wishing fall would last longer: it begins to snow. Written by — Katy Wohnoutka 6 Fall
